About My Bitlocker Recovery Key
It is the BitLocker Recovery key is a password with 48 numbers. You are able to easily access your system even if BitLocker cannot access the drive after obtaining authorization.
The BitLocker Recovery Key can store in your computer’s file. The key can print or transferred to Your Microsoft Account. You can also save it to a private organisation that provides security.

Where to Find My Bitlocker Recovery Key?
Prior to activating the security, BitLocker confirms the Microsoft Recovery Key and ensures it is protected by backing up. Based on the choice you receive when you click BitLocker Activation, your recovery could be located in a variety of locations.
Microsoft Account
- Follow this link to create a Microsoft Account on various devices to enable this recovery code.
- If you’re using a modern device equipped with the most recent technology, it will come with an automatic device encryption feature built-in. The Microsoft Recovery Key will be within your MS Account.
- Click the Device Encryption in Windows link to learn the details about this feature. Click this link
- If you have installed your device with an account belonging to a different person that has activated BitLocker protection then it is probable the Recovery code will likely be residing within that person’s Microsoft account.
USB Flash Drive
If you have saved your key on your USB Flash Drive, then you must connect it to your computer and, step-by-step follow the steps. If you saved your keys in the flash drive you will need to open it on a different system to access it and understand it.
Printed
In case you have printed the Microsoft Recovery Key which you saved after activating BitLocker, please look over the paper where it was printed. will see it.
Azure Active Directory Account
If you utilize your school or work email to access your information, you’ll discover your Microsoft Recovery Key in the Azure AD Account of the particular business or organization.
System Administrator
Verify the recovery key by talking to Your System Administrator, if connect your device to a domain, be it is your school or workplace domain.

What is BitLocker and Who founded BitLocker?
Windows is packed with lots of advantages, and features along with security precautions. Every update aims to give you more functionality and greater security. BitLocker is one of the security measures that safeguard your system as well as your information.
In 2007, the concept was first introduced for disk encryption software. It used algorithms developed by the AES Encryption and it was the XTS mode. It came with a 256-bit key as well as 128-bit keys. The idea was brought into the world through Windows Vista.
